YOUR ROLE

As part of the Product Management team, the coordinator will play a key role in maintaining data accuracy in PLM (Product lifecycle system) working closely with the Montreal Aldo Product Services (APS) teams and our China Sourcing team.

  • Monitors all stages of the development process and enters as well as maintains data in PLM (Product Life Cycle system).
  • Responsible for the accuracy of the data, anticipates any potential issues and proactively suggests solutions to the teams.
  • Manages all samples that come through the department and communicates all product updates with other departments including final confirmation samples.
  • Establishes & builds cross-functional relationships with product management, account management and sourcing team to meet sample deadlines.
  • Supports the design team in maintaining material library – both PLM and physical library.
  • Supports Product Managers in setting up customer presentations (Physical and virtual).
